Film Screening "The Veto"
27.10.2025 18:15 – 20:00
For 80 years, the UN Security Council’s permanent member veto power has been the subject of constant debate. At a time when the world faces escalating crises, the veto is pushing the multilateral system to a breaking point.
What does it mean for the UN when collective measures fail to respond to grave international crimes such as genocide, war crimes, and crimes against humanity? The documentary film The Veto (2025) critically examines the use of this power.
Join us to explore the historical legacy, current challenges, and possible future prospects of the veto.
The film screening (in English) will be followed by a panel discussion with the film's director/producer Tim Slade, and experts from the field.
